Position Summary:

Under the direction of the Senior Director of Finance, processes, maintains and reports the financial information of the Health Center in accordance with policies established by the Board of Directors, management and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P).


Program Specific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

1. Runs self-audits to ensure compliance with Generally Accepted Accounting Principles and FHCW procedures.  

2. Accurately enters journal entries and reconcile Sheet accounts in the General Ledger system.  

3. Assists in the preparation of periodic regulatory cost reports, tax filings, and informational summaries.  

4. Conducts and submits monthly internal audit function of Finance transactions, testing a pre-determined number of Accounts Payable and Payroll transactions, to the CFO and Senior Director of Finance. Follows GAAP and internal policies of GLFHC.  

5. Presents financial options for individual, program, and the overall FHCW budgets by presenting cost studies, projections, and current data.  

6. Investigates potential cost saving measures and means of revenue maximization.   

7. Maintains department Reconciliation Book by month with approved reconciliations and back-up documentation.  

8. Maintains Fixed Asset system, reconciling and adjusting the general ledger so all fixed asset balances for the month and depreciation is accurately recorded. 

  Additional Duties:

1. Assists with preparation for the Monthly Closing Schedule during close fiscal periods. 

2. Submits Quarterly Services Survey to the U.S Bureau of Census in a timely manner. 

3. Prepares and presents periodic reports of key operating statistics.  

4. Provides support documents for agency wide, programmatic, and other financial audits and examinations (i.e. Annual audit, Workers Comp, funding sources, IRS, DET, etc.) 

Qualifications and Education Requirements:

One of the following combinations of education and employment experience must be met in order to be considered for the position:


Education and Experience:

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Accounting
  • Four to six years in a progressively responsible accounting or finance position in the Healthcare, Non-Profit or Public Accounting fields

Strong written and verbal communication skills, excellent computer skills (Microsoft Word, Excel, and Outlook) and other financial software.
